In Japan, Mitsubishi Shipbuilding Co., Ltd., a part of the Mitsubishi Heavy Industries (MHI) Group, and Nippon Yusen Kabushiki Kaisha (NYK Line) have been granted Approval in Principle (AiP) from the Japanese classification society ClassNK for a ship that can transport ammonia and liquefied carbon dioxide.

LCO2 carriers play an important role as one of the means of efficiently transporting captured and liquefied carbon dioxide (CO2) to storage sites or effective use sites in the Carbon Capture, Utilization, and Storage (CCUS) value chain, which is attracting attention as one of the means to realize a low-carbon and decarbonized society.
Ammonia is attracting worldwide interest as a next-generation clean energy source that does not emit CO2 during combustion. The movement to strategically utilize ammonia in decarbonization is also gaining momentum worldwide.
Mitsubishi Shipbuilding and NYK Line have been working on the technological development of ammonia or LCO2 dedicated carriers, and both companies have already been collaborating on the technical development of large LCO2 carriers.
Ammonia and LCO2 on the same carrier
With this acquisition of AiP, the two companies will utilize their accumulated knowledge of ammonia and LCO2 to aim for the safe and economical transportation of ammonia and LCO2 on the same carrier.
In that case, the carrier could transport ammonia to thermal power plants on the outbound route and then carry CO2 emitted from thermal power plants to storage sites on the return route.
The Approval in Principle (AiP) indicates that a certification body has reviewed the basic design and confirmed that it meets the technical requirements and standards for safety.
The inspection of this system was conducted based on the IGC Code that applies to marine vessels that transport liquefied gas in bulk and ClassNK’s ship classification regulations.
